那么好的东西没人顶啊!!
多自己尝试实在没折再提问,另外还得注意方法啊,我看了好多帖,完全看不懂说些什么。 当你发现你发的问题没人回你的时候,你或许应该问问自己,这个帖子问的方式是否正确
赞成!
@lgn21st thx,学习学习~
或者 httperf?我是在想有没有更优雅的方式~
我擦,竟然可以用键盘!!!
还是留着数字吧,就在 will_paginate 或者 kaminari 的 paginate @posts
后面加一个 :inner_window => 3
之类的就行了应该~
@scys77 宽度超了啊大哥。。。
+1
@azhao 去过车库,不错的!
安装 xcode 的 command line tools 然后 xcode-select
@durden rails 还好啦,不算重~ 可以学学!
@Rei @huacnlee @lgn21st @visionwang @aNdReW_Qx
就我目前的了解,似乎有两种常见的方式:
(搜索引擎 -> 搜索服务器 -> 搜索服务器的客户端封装 -> 客户端)
这两种方法似乎是:Solr 擅长建立好索引以后的简单的搜索,速度很快;但是在有频繁修改索引的情况下 Solr 表现很差。而 ES 在一般搜索时稍慢于 Solr,但在频繁修改索引的情况下 ES 要强于 Solr 很多。也就是之前有人提到过的实时性问题。
另外,这两种方法都是基于 Lucene 的,而 Lucene 是 Java 的,建立索引的性能上相比 C++ 的 Sphinx 差很多,搜索的性能也差一些。但是在数据量不是特别大的时候应该这种优势不明显。
如果想用 Sphinx 的话,能不能自己在 Rails 上写点东西作为 Sphinx 的 xmlpipe 的 source,从而把 Sphinx 和 Rails, MongoDB 结合起来?这种层面的结合会不会有性能问题?
不知道我以上的理解有没有什么问题?
谢谢楼上各位! @Rei @huacnlee @lgn21st @visionwang @aNdReW_Qx 研究一阵有新问题再向你们请教~
用了 mongoid 感觉很爽!
@suupic 在另一个云主机上转一个自己的 mongodb 实例呢?会不会好一点?